Overview
Located in Nags Head, United States, Jockey's Ridge Soundside Access is a beach with a length of approximately 100 yards and a sand color ranging from beige to golden.
Amenities
Amenities at the beach include restrooms and picnic tables, but there are no lifeguards on duty, and dogs are not allowed on the beach.
Activities
activities available at this beach include swimming, fishing, windsurfing, and kitesurfing.
Parking
There is a free parking lot available for visitors to Jockey's Ridge Soundside Access, which makes it convenient to park and access the beach.
Fun Fact
Fun fact: Jockey's Ridge Soundside Access is part of Jockey's Ridge State Park, which features the tallest natural sand dune system in the eastern United States.
Attractions
Attractions near the beach include Jockey's Ridge State Park, which offers hiking trails, hang gliding lessons, and kite flying. Additionally, visitors can explore the nearby Nags Head Woods Preserve or visit the Wright Brothers National Memorial.
